Aus-Places.com has listed approx 1 Train stations in Windsor VIC 3181. Some of the Top rated Train stations in Windsor VIC 3181 are- Windsor.

Place Name
Type
Address
Train station
Train station
Chapel St / Peel St, Windsor VIC 3181, Australia

Similar Categories